ugrás a tartalomhoz

Archívum - Aug 21, 2007 - Fórum téma

Űrlap ellenőrzés, nulla karakter jelentése

Castor87 · 2007. Aug. 21. (K), 20.17
Üdv!
Egy beviteli mezőn három dolgot vizsgálok meg szerver oldalon:
1.van-e benne valami
2.karakterek típusai
3.karakterlánc hossza a maximumhoz képest

A kérdéses mezőben csak a magyar abc betűi és szóköz lehet. Így ellenőrzöm:
  1. if($name=='')  
  2.  {  
  3.   echo "Hiba1";  
  4.  }  
  5.   
  6. if($name == (!eregi('^[a-zA-Z öÖüÜóÓőŐúÚéÉáÁűŰíÍ]+$',$name)))  
  7.  {  
  8.   echo "Hiba2";  
  9.  }  
  10.   
  11. if(strlen($name)>'50')  
  12.  {  
  13.   echo "Hiba3";  
  14.  }  
Jól működik a kód, de ha nullát (0) írok a mezőbe, akkor nem tér vissza hibaüzenetettel. "00"-ra már Hiba2-t kapok. Hogy tudnám lekezelni a "0" karaktert??

//Castor
 

Linux web+adatbázis szervernek, minimális felület, kezdőnek

gainboy · 2007. Aug. 21. (K), 19.16
Hello!

Tanácsot kérek olyan ügyben, hogy Linux-ot akarok telepíteni, mégpedig apache szerver és adatbázis számára. Nem csináltam még, de Linux használata a suliból már megy.

Ti melyiket ajánljátok?

Tudom, hogy vannak mindenféle káprázatos grafikus terjesztései, de nekem elég lenne a karakteres felület, minél kisebb tárhely- és memóriaigénnyel.
 

Többtáblás lekérdezések miben különböznek?

Max Logan · 2007. Aug. 21. (K), 19.11
Az lenne a kérdésem, hogy az alább található két lekérés közül melyik a szebb / szabványosabb megoldás?
  1. SELECT language.id, language.language, databases.db_name  
  2. FROM (language, databases)  
  3. INNER JOIN (users) ON ( users.db = databases.id AND users.language_id = language.id )   
  4. WHERE users.username = 'user-neve'  
vagy
  1. SELECT language.id, language.language, databases.db_name  
  2. FROM (language, databases)  
  3. INNER JOIN (users u1) ON (u1.db = databases.id)  
  4. INNER JOIN (users u2) ON (u2.language_id = language.id)  
  5. WHERE u2.username = 'user-neve'  
 

phpmyadmin export/import

TIV · 2007. Aug. 21. (K), 17.59
üdv..

van egy problémám. adott...phpmyadmin fent a szerveren és a gépemen. ugyanaz a weblap fent a szerveren és lent a gépemen. fenti phpmyadminben nyomok egy exportot az adatbázisra, szépen létrehoz egy sql fájlt. a lentiben nyomok egy importot, de kiírja, hogy data too long for column xy...az egyik oszlopra. utf8on volt importáláskor a karakterkészlet, átraktam latin2-re, így most engedi importálni az adatokat és nincs hibaüzenet...

a szövegek viszont iszonyatosan néznek ki, minden ékezetes karakter csúnya pl..: betĹąsimĂ­tĂĄs

ha a sql fájlba rakok egy set names latin2; -t akkor is ugyanez van..nem értem ha neten megy miért nem megy a saját gépemen, mindenhol ugyanaz a karakterkészlet, hisz a sql fájl tartalmazza ezeket és úgy is hozza létre.

előre is köszönöm!
 

Dreamweaver irodalom teljesen kezdőnek

doup · 2007. Aug. 21. (K), 16.37
Sziasztok!
Szeretnék weblapot szerkeszteni dreamweaverbe de teljesen kezdő vagyok!
Azt szeretném megkérdezni,hogy milyen irodalmat javasoltok annak aki teljesen kezdő?
Előre is Köszönöm!!
 

IIS 6.0 Mysql 5.0 böngésző probléma

royt · 2007. Aug. 21. (K), 15.05
Üdv!
IIS 6.0 alatt beállított MySQL5-öt nem tudom használni böngészőből.
A phpinfo.php (
  1. <? phpinfo(); ?>  
) file-t, ha szerveren parancssorból indítom, ott kilistázza, ha viszont ugyanezt a file-t böngészőből kérem le, akkor kihagyja a mysql részt.
Remélem tudtok segíteni!
Köszönöm!
 

Fejlécküldés megtalálása

Thoer · 2007. Aug. 21. (K), 14.26
Sziasztok!

Van egy fájlom (legyen read.php), ami egy másik szerverről olvas be egy fájlt, majd a tartalmat berakja nekem egy tömbbe, nem ír ki semmit. (CURL-t használok és FTP a protokol) Ez eddig rendben is működött, de most be kell include-olnom ezt a fájlt máshova (legyen login.php), ahol a kivett adatok alapján kellene felhasználókat beléptetni.

Ha sikerült a beléptetés akkor szeretném a session_regenerate_id()-t meghívni, amire azt a választ kapom, hogy már elküldtem egy fejlécet amikor meghívtam a read.php-t, mégpedig az első sorban. Ellenben én ilyet legjobb tudomásom szerint nem tettem, az első sorban meg pláne nincs semmi csak egy '<?php'.

Készítettem egy teszt fájlt ami ugyanaz, mint a read.php csak a végére írtam egy echo-t és utána egy session_start()-ot, ekkor azt kaptam, hogy a session_start() nem fut le, mert az echoval már küldtem fejlécet, ez gondolom azt jelenti, hogy előtte tényleg nem küldtem. Tudna valaki segíteni, hogy hol keressem a hibát?
 

Hirdetési felület értékesítése - kinek, mi a tapasztalata?

vbence · 2007. Aug. 21. (K), 12.30
Ki hol/hogy értékesíti a felületeit? Elég kevés konkrét információt sikerült találnom az adsense-en kívül hirdetési felület értékesítéséről.

http://www.webreklam.hu/hu/index.html - Itt van például ez a dolog. Működő konstrukciónak tűnik. Valakitől, aki használja jó lenne pár tipp/apasztalat.
http://www.cpxinteractive.com/network.php - Úgy tűnik, hogy innen szolgálnak ki magyar közöségnek szóló reklámokat is. Tapsztalatok ezzel, vagy más külföldi székhelyű szolgáltató val?
http://origo.hu/adnetwork/index.html - Én nem mondok semmit... Aki ilyen árakat ír ki: http://origo.hu/adnetwork/hirdetoknek/20070125mediaajanlat.html attól nem sok jóra számít az ember.

Szóval? Hol lehet meggazdagodni? (Persze linekket is szivesen várok a témában)